Here is a bash script I'm using to package my extensions (under Linux and Cygwin). For Windows script see Dev : Extensions : Windows cmd build script.
#!/bin/bash # build.sh: build JAR and XPI files from source # based on Nathan Yergler's build script #### editable items (none of these can be blank) APP_NAME=menuedit # short-name, jar and xpi files name. HAS_DEFAULTS=1 # whether the ext. provides default values for user prefs etc. HAS_COMPONENTS=0 # whether the ext. includes any components HAS_LOCALE=1 # package APP_NAME.jar/locale/ ? HAS_SKIN=0 # package APP_NAME.jar/skin/ ? KEEP_JAR=1 # leave the jar when done? ROOT_FILES="license.txt install.rdf" # put these files in root of xpi #### editable items end TMP_DIR=build.tmp #uncomment to debug #set -x # remove any left-over files rm $APP_NAME.jar rm $APP_NAME.xpi rm -rf $TMP_DIR # create xpi directory layout and populate it mkdir $TMP_DIR mkdir $TMP_DIR/chrome if [ $HAS_COMPONENTS = 1 ]; then mkdir $TMP_DIR/components cp components/* $TMP_DIR/components fi if [ $HAS_DEFAULTS = 1 ]; then DEFAULT_FILES="`find defaults -path '*CVS*' -prune -o -type f -print | grep -v \~`" cp --parents $DEFAULT_FILES $TMP_DIR fi # Copy other files to the root of future XPI. cp $ROOT_FILES $TMP_DIR # generate the JAR file, excluding CVS and temporary files zip -0 -r $TMP_DIR/chrome/$APP_NAME.jar `find content -path '*CVS*' -prune -o -type f -print | grep -v \~` if [ $HAS_LOCALE = 1 ]; then zip -0 -r $TMP_DIR/chrome/$APP_NAME.jar `find locale -path '*CVS*' -prune -o -type f -print | grep -v \~` fi if [ $HAS_SKIN = 1 ]; then zip -0 -r $TMP_DIR/chrome/$APP_NAME.jar `find skin -path '*CVS*' -prune -o -type f -print | grep -v \~` fi # generate the XPI file cd $TMP_DIR zip -r ../$APP_NAME.xpi * cd .. if [ $KEEP_JAR = 1 ]; then # save the jar file mv $TMP_DIR/chrome/$APP_NAME.jar . fi # remove the working files rm -rf $TMP_DIR
